Gendarmerie detains
suspect in rape case


MARIGOT--The Gendarmerie has detained one of two suspects said to be involved in the rape of a 16-year-old girl in Concordia back in November, a release issued over the Christmas period stated.

The suspect was arrested on December 18 and transferred to Guadeloupe where he faces charges of theft and rape, and with threatening use of a firearm to intimidate the victims.

The second suspect is still being sought by the Gendarmerie.

On the night of November 27, the two suspects broke into a family house in Concordia and tied up senior members of the family before taking turns to rape the elder of the two daughters.

The suspects also robbed the family of their valuables and possessions.
